Birmingham City have released their squad numbers ahead of the new season - and there are a range of new numbers for the host of summer signings that the club have welcomed into the fold over the course of the last couple of months.

Blues have brought in nine 'new' faces - some of them who are familiar, others who have arrived at St Andrew's for the very first time - this summer transfer window as John Eustace, supported by Craig Gardner and Blues' recruitment team, quickly set about assembling a squad which will look to improve on Blues' Championship finish from last season.

Loanees Krystian Bielik and Dion Sanderson have returned to the club on a permanent basis from Derby and Wolves respectively, while Blues have also addressed the full-back areas and moved to recruit young, exciting talents on either side of the defence in Ethan Laird and Lee Buchanan.

Further afield, Eustace's final third options have been fleshed out; while Troy Deeney, Jordan Graham and Tahith Chong have all departed the club, Blues have added Siriki Dembele, Koji Miyoshi, Keshi Anderson and Tyler Roberts. The numbers 12 and 13 remain vacant for any further signings before transfer deadline day on September 1.

1 Neil Etheridge

2 Ethan Laird

3 Lee Buchanan

4 Marc Roberts

5 Dion Sanderson

6 Krystian Bielik

7 Juninho Bacuna

8 Tyler Roberts

9 Scott Hogan

10 Lukas Jutkiewicz

11 Koji Miyoshi

14 Keshi Anderson

15 Alfie Chang

16 Sam Cosgrove

17 Siriki Dembele

18 Josh Williams

19 Jordan James

20 Gary Gardner

21 John Ruddy

23 Emmanuel Longelo

24 Marcel Oakley

25 Nico Gordon

26 Kevin Long

27 Brandon Khela

30 Tate Campbell

34 Ivan Sunjic

35 George Hall

38 Zach Jeacock

49 Romelle Donovan
